Winter came to an end with the victory of the kingdom of Men against the Night King. Another arena of Honor was approaching, in which countless lords would test their strength in search of Glory. Lord Boness was eager for battle, since for countless reasons he had been absent in the last few rounds. A little tired of fighting alone in random teams, he decided to look for a group so that teamwork would be cohesive. The only caveat would be to enter groups of players with average power, since he did not want to face the infamous t5 troops belonging to whales and/or half-whales.

After these reflections, Lord Boness went to the Great Hall in the early hours of the morning. The castle was still asleep, but he soon summoned his Master and instructed him to send ravens to distant friends in search of such a group. He knew he should be patient, but he was still restless, since he wanted to test his strength against new challenges.

After a few days, an old comrade in arms, who defended the [sRg] flag, Lord Frank TU, responded and indicated that there would be a vacancy in his group. After joining the team, Lord Boness was welcomed. Over the days, they discussed the strategies that would be adopted during the battle. As a new member, he listened to the conversations and showed himself willing to contribute to the chosen strategy. Usually, he preferred a more conservative attitude, but given the rapport between everyone, a more offensive tactic would be interesting.

The battle would be fought during twilight. Lord Boness wore his golden armor, commanding the 3M soldiers of his infantry. As he entered the Arena, he looked longingly at the City of Glory in the center. Still under the protective dome, dominating it would be essential to achieve victory. The clan would defend House Lannister.

The moment the match began, everyone headed to fortify the clan castle, set by Lord Merlinchaos, and the camps. The initial strategy would focus on infantry camps. Lord Boness was grateful, as it would be of great value to his troops. Observing the other clans, most had opted for trading posts. When the second line opened, they were quickly occupied and, as planned, directed to cavalry.

​Lord Boness was eager for the altars to open. At that point, he would know the strengths of his opponents.

In these early stages, the scores among all the clans were similar. But soon after they took control of the first watchtower, Lord Boness was satisfied with the signs. The score from such a construction put them at the top. Such an aggressive tactic was bearing fruit.


The match was becoming increasingly bloody. Strong players were frequently hitting them at the altars, causing damage mainly to the 2nd and 3rd formations. Lord Boness retaliated using his main line up, and thanks to the synergy between Sinara and Rhea, he caused significant damage even to more powerful enemies.


Time passed, and soon the Glory City bubble collapsed. All the clans quickly launched numerous attacks on the map's main building. Lord Boness knew that conquering it, or losing it, could mean glory or ruin. Led by teammates, they attempted to take over the city, but both mobilizations failed. And to complicate the situation even further, the GC was dominated by the Stark clan, and all attempts to overthrow them failed.

When the bubble appeared, the enemy clan took the lead, and Lord Boness was afraid that the worst would happen. He noticed that they had fallen to fourth place. If the situation worsened, at the end of the match, he would lose glory points.

Lord Boness thought about it and made the decision to lead the next attack when the bubble collapsed. He called his main line up and waited for everyone to fill the rally, mainly with infantry or any other troops, but quickly. Apprehension took hold of everyone as the mobilization headed towards the center of the map. Upon reaching the enemy ranks, the clash of steel against steel reverberated throughout the air. The enemy forces did not resist and succumbed before the GC walls.

Lord Boness took control of the building, but the relief of the brief victory only lasted a few milliseconds. Within moments, enemy waves headed towards the GC again, but now it had to withstand such attacks. Apprehension took over, everyone knew that this was a decisive moment. Strong mobilization was sent, but despite its power, Lord Boness's infantry continued to dominate the building.

When the protective bubble appeared, everyone breathed a sigh of relief and, smiling, watched as they regained the lead shortly after.

Despite the advantage, everyone was willing to continue working hard to secure maximum points. Thus, the mines, dragon pits, and castles of the enemy clans became the new targets.The dominance over the battle map became overwhelming. And even when the GC bubble collapsed, there were no new attacks. Apparently, the enemies no longer had the strength to mount an effective reaction.


Surprised, and extremely satisfied, together with all the other members of the team, we watched the clan's score reach 200k points!! Everyone was thrilled, and they didn't remember having seen such a victory in the Arena before.

At the end of the match, the prizes of victory completed everyone's jubilation. Without a doubt, a memorable victory, and one that would inspire countless songs throughout Westeros.
